The Bronx New
York Book Collection is a collection of 11 volumes relating to the
history of the Bronx and its people primarily in the 18th and 19th
centuries. Several of the volumes have great period illustrations
and portraits of relevant historical figures. These books are an
excellent resource for history and genealogy researchers of this
area.
